深度学习模型的快速发展带来了巨大的计算需求,模型压缩技术成为提升部署效率的关键方向。以下从核心概念、技术分类与应用前景三个维度展开解析:

技术概述 🧠

模型压缩旨在通过算法优化结构精简,在不显著牺牲性能的前提下减少模型规模。常见手段包括:

  • 参数剪枝:移除冗余权重(如<稀疏性优化>
  • 知识蒸馏:通过教师模型指导学生模型(如<知识蒸馏>
  • 量化压缩:将浮点数转换为低精度表示(如<量化技术>
  • 模型剪枝:删除不重要的连接(如<结构精简>
模型压缩技术

应用场景 🌐

  1. 移动端部署:如<移动端部署>图片所示,轻量化模型可实现实时推理
  2. 边缘计算:嵌入式设备中应用<边缘计算>技术
  3. 模型迭代优化:通过<模型迭代>流程持续精简模型
  4. 多模态融合:压缩后的模型更易在<多模态系统>中集成
移动端部署

研究趋势 🔬

  • 自动化压缩工具:如<自动压缩>技术正在快速发展
  • 神经网络架构搜索:通过<NAS>寻找最优压缩方案
  • 模型-数据联合压缩:探索<联合优化>新范式
  • 可解释性增强:在压缩过程中保留模型可解释性
自动压缩

如需深入理解模型压缩的数学原理,可访问 模型压缩数学基础 获取专业解析。